What these numbers mean

Stiffness · lb/in

How much the string bed resists deflection. Higher plays firmer and more controlled; lower plays softer and easier on the arm.

Tension loss · %

Share of the reference tension the string sheds under a fixed test protocol. Lower means the bed stays where you strung it for longer.

Energy return · %

Share of impact energy handed back to the ball. Higher plays livelier and more powerful.

Spin potential

Ball friction divided by string-on-string friction. Higher means better bite with a cleaner snapback, so more spin.

Ball bite · COF

String-on-ball friction. Higher grabs the ball harder through the brush.

Snapback · COF

String-on-string friction. Lower lets the mains slide and snap back into place after impact.
